Fezile Thanda Mkhize (born 8 March 1991) is a South African actor, doctor, model, TV host and beauty pageant titleholder who was crowned Mister Supranational 2024 on July 4, 2024, in Poland.[1][2] He became the first South African, the first African and consequently the first Black winner of the Mister Supranational pageant.[3][4][5]
Fezile was previously crowned as the first runner-up at the Mister World 2019 pageant, held on August 23, 2019, in the Philippines where he also won the continental title of Mister World Africa 2019.[6][7]
